Henry Wilson (February 16, 1812 – November 22, 1875) was an American politician, writer, and military officer. He served as the 18th vice president of the United States and was a leading opponent of slavery, instrumental in forming the anti-slavery Republican Party. His life was marked by a tireless dedication to human rights and political reform.

Forging an Anti-Slavery Coalition

Wilson’s political journey began as a Whig, but his conscience soon led him away from any party willing to compromise on slavery. He became a central figure in forming the Free Soil Party in 1848, a bold step that marked him as a committed abolitionist. His genius lay in his ability to build bridges, tirelessly uniting disparate groups—from anti-slavery Democrats to Conscience Whigs and even elements of the Know Nothings—into a powerful coalition. This tireless effort laid much of the groundwork for the nascent Republican Party, which he helped found, and which took up the anti-slavery mantle he had so carefully constructed.

A Voice in the Senate

Elected to the U.S. Senate in 1855, Wilson quickly became a leading “Radical Republican.” In his first Senate speech, he unequivocally called for the abolition of slavery in Washington, D.C., and the repeal of the Fugitive Slave Act. His commitment was not without personal risk. After Senator Charles Sumner was brutally assaulted on the Senate floor in 1856, Wilson, aiding his injured colleague, condemned the attack as “brutal, murderous, and cowardly,” refusing a duel challenge and vowing to continue his duties undeterred. During the Civil War, his military experience as a militia general and a regiment commander proved invaluable. He chaired Senate military committees, guiding legislation that outlawed slavery in the capital and bravely incorporated African Americans into the Union war effort in 1862.

Legacy of Principle

After the war, Wilson championed Radical Reconstruction, ensuring the rights of newly freed slaves. In 1872, he was elected Vice President alongside Ulysses S. Grant. Though a debilitating stroke soon limited his effectiveness, he continued to serve until his death in 1875, succumbing to a fatal stroke while working in the United States Capitol. George Frisbie Hoar, a contemporary, considered Wilson the most skilled political organizer in the country. He may have faced a late-career shadow from the Crédit Mobilier scandal, but the core of Henry Wilson’s life remained his unyielding commitment to justice. He was a man who, from his earliest days, chose the difficult path of advocating for the unpopular, driven by the profound conviction that freedom was the right of all.
